Shinka no Mi ~Shiranai Uchi ni Kachigumi Jinsei~, the comedic series of parallel world light novels written by Miku and illustrated by U35, are coming to the small screen in a TV anime adaptation, and it’s officially been lined up for October. A new teaser trailer is here along with reveals for the main staff and cast members, as well as a new key visual, so dig into the details below.

Yoshiaki Okumura is directing the anime, with Gigaemon Ichikawa on series composition, Minami Eda on character designs, and Hifumi Inc. handling music for the HOTLINE production. Hiro Shimono and Kana Hanazawa are in the respective leads as Seiichi Hiiragi and Saria.

The story follows a young man named Seiichi Hiiragi, who is despised by his classmates for being chubby, smelly, and ugly. His luck gets even worse when his class is transported to another world and he finds himself pursued by an amorous female gorilla named Saria. Once they ingest the legendary Fruit of Evolution, though, the unlikely pair experiences an unexpected transformation.
